STULZ has an employee rating of 3.1 out of 5 stars, based on 97 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The STULZ employ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Manufacturing industry (3.5 stars).

Working at Stulz USA in Denton, TX has been one of the most disappointing job experiences I’ve had. The pay is extremely low compared to industry standards, with most employees only receiving a 2% raise and a $500 bonus, while executives are rumored to collect large bonuses for themselves. The plant runs like a circus, with no real structure, accountability, or fairness. The plant manager openly shows favoritism toward certain employees while ignoring the efforts of others, which creates resentment, division, and a toxic culture. Instead of building a fair and professional workplace, management allows favoritism and bias to dictate how people are treated. Meanwhile, executives only seem to care about hitting numbers and filling their own pockets, not the wellbeing of the employees who keep the business running. Because of this broken culture, morale is at rock bottom and many people are already looking for better opportunities elsewhere.
